I'm a Cubmaster with the BSA, and last fall was family camp chairman. FYI, I was the guy who put the event together, chose the theme and activities, and then ran it. I called it Cubs vs. Wild, I know but kids love Bear Grills. He's not bad in my opinion, he was special forces. I taught the very basics of survival to them. Shelter (debris), Water (how to find and 3part filter and boil), Fire (gather right material and spark w/ steel), and Food (very basic and how to cook on coals not flames). I lead an actively outdoor scouting program and realized that these kids need to know this stuff. Taught about 120 kids successfully, I had a Q&A contest later with prizes like hot sparks.
